Aiden Markram to stand in as Protea’s captain

Reading Time: < 1 minute

South African batsman, Aiden Markram, has been named stand-in captain for the remainder of the one-day international and T20 series against India. Markram will take over the reigns from Faf du Plessis, who will be out of action for three to six weeks with a finger injury.

Du Plessis picked up the injury in the first ODI against India in Durban on Thursday. Further assessments revealed a fracture, which will require a period of rest and rehabilitation.

India won the match by six wickets.

Du Plessis is expected to be ready for the upcoming test series against Australia. The series starts in Durban on the 1st of next month.

Markram captained the under 19 world cup winning South African side in 2014.
